svnversion(1) svnversion(1)

NAME

 svnversion - Produce a compact version number for a working copy.

SYNOPSIS

 svnversion [wc_path [trail_url]]

OVERVIEW

 Subversion is a version control system, which allows you to keep old
 versions of files and directories (usually source code), keep a log of
 who, when, and why changes occurred, etc., like CVS, RCS or SCCS. Sub-
 version keeps a single copy of the master sources. This copy is called
 the source ``repository''; it contains all the information to permit
 extracting previous versions of those files at any time.
